Ingredients
- 1 lb chicken breast, diced
- 2 cups cooked rice (white or brown)
- 1 cup broccoli florets
- 1 cup shredded carrots
- ½ cup red bell pepper, sliced
- ½ cup green onions, chopped
- 1 cup Asian-inspired sweet chili sauce
- 2 tablespoons mayonnaise
- 1 tablespoon sriracha (adjust to taste)
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Sesame seeds for garnish (optional)
Prep Time, Cook Time, Total Time, Yield
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Cook Time: 15 minutes
Total Time: 35 minutes
Yield: 4 servings
Directions and Instructions
- In a large skillet, heat the vegetable oil over medium heat.
- Season the diced chicken breast with salt and pepper, then add it to the skillet.
- Cook the chicken for 6-8 minutes, or until fully cooked and browned, stirring occasionally.
- Add the broccoli, carrots, and red bell pepper to the skillet and sauté for an additional 4-5 minutes, until the vegetables are tender.
- In a small bowl, mix together the sweet chili sauce, mayonnaise, and sriracha.
- Once the chicken and veggies are cooked, pour the sauce mixture over them and stir to combine.
- Serve the chicken and veggie mixture over a bed of cooked rice.
- Garnish with chopped green onions and sesame seeds, if desired.
Notes or Tips
- Feel free to customize the vegetables based on your preference or what you have on hand.
- For extra heat, add more sriracha or garnish with sliced jalapeños.
- This dish can be made ahead of time and reheated for quick meals throughout the week.
- If you’re looking for a lower-carb option, substitute rice with cauliflower rice.
Cooking Techniques
This recipe utilizes sautéing to cook the chicken and vegetables quickly while retaining their flavor and texture. Keeping the heat at medium allows the chicken to brown nicely, while the veggies become tender-crisp, providing a delightful contrast.
FAQ
- Can I use frozen vegetables instead of fresh?
- Yes, you can use frozen broccoli florets and other mixed veggies for convenience.
- Is this dish suitable for meal prep?
- Absolutely! This Bang Bang Chicken Bowl stores well in the refrigerator for up to four days.
- Can I make it spicier?
- For more heat, increase the amount of sriracha or add chili flakes.
- What can I serve it with?
- This bowl pairs well with a side salad or steamed edamame for a complete meal.
